Ingredient Comparison

One of the primary factors that set natural deodorants apart is their ingredient lists. Lume Deodorant prides itself on using a blend of natural and synthetic ingredients that are free from aluminum, baking soda, parabens, and phthalates. Key ingredients like zinc ricinoleate, caprylic/capric triglyceride, shea butter, coconut oil, and plant – based extracts work together to neutralize odor, moisturize the skin, and create a protective barrier.​

Take, for example, Native Deodorant, a well – known natural deodorant brand. Native Deodorant often contains baking soda as a key odor – fighting ingredient. While baking soda can be effective at neutralizing odor for some people, it can cause skin irritation, especially for those with sensitive skin. Lume Deodorant’s avoidance of baking soda gives it an edge in terms of skin compatibility. Another competitor, Schmidt’s Deodorant, also uses baking soda in many of its formulations. Additionally, some of Schmidt’s products contain fragrance oils, which may trigger allergic reactions in individuals with fragrance sensitivities. In contrast, Lume offers both scented and unscented options, catering to a wider range of preferences and skin types.​
